Optimizing Cloud Integration

Cloud integration offers significant advantages, but it must be approached strategically. Companies need to carefully assess their data storage needs, security requirements, and compliance obligations. Choosing the right cloud provider and configuring the system correctly are critical steps. Data migration also requires meticulous planning to avoid disruptions and ensure data integrity. Effective cloud integration allows for greater flexibility, scalability, and cost-effectiveness, but only when implemented properly. Regular monitoring and maintenance are essential to ensure optimal performance and security. Prioritizing data security and implementing robust access controls are non-negotiable aspects of cloud integration.

Infrastructure Component Cost (Annual Estimate) Maintenance Level Scalability
Cloud Storage (AWS/Azure/Google) $5,000 – $20,000 Moderate High
CRM Software (Salesforce/HubSpot) $3,000 – $15,000 Moderate Medium
Project Management Tools (Asana/Trello) $1,000 – $5,000 Low Medium
Cybersecurity Suite $2,000 – $10,000 High Medium

This table illustrates the estimated costs and maintenance requirements for several key infrastructure components. These costs are estimates and will vary depending on the specific needs of the enterprise. Regular review and optimization of these components are essential to ensure continued value and return on investment.

Key Performance Indicators (KPIs)

Identifying and tracking the right KPIs is crucial for measuring business performance. KPIs should be aligned with overall business objectives and provide a clear indication of progress. Examples of important KPIs include customer acquisition cost, customer lifetime value, conversion rates, and website traffic. Regular monitoring of KPIs allows businesses to identify areas of strength and weakness and adjust their strategies accordingly. It’s not enough to simply collect data; it’s essential to analyze it and use it to drive positive change. Establishing clear benchmarks and targets provides a framework for measuring success and holding teams accountable. Ultimately, data-driven KPIs are the cornerstone of a successful virtual enterprise.

  1. Define clear business objectives
  2. Identify relevant KPIs
  3. Set realistic targets
  4. Track KPIs regularly
  5. Analyze data and make adjustments

Following these steps ensures that data analytics are effectively used to drive business growth and improve performance.

Risk Management and Business Continuity

Operating in a virtual environment presents unique challenges and risks. Cybersecurity threats, data breaches, and system failures are all potential disruptions that can significantly impact business operations. Implementing robust risk management strategies and business continuity plans is essential for mitigating these risks and ensuring business resilience. This includes establishing clear security protocols, regularly backing up data, and developing disaster recovery procedures. Employee training is also crucial, ensuring that all staff members are aware of security threats and best practices. Regularly testing business continuity plans ensures their effectiveness in the event of an actual disruption. Proactive risk management minimizes potential damage and allows businesses to recover quickly from unforeseen events.
